Certainty Switches,[1] also generically known as switches,[2] are a special type of switch in Wario Land: Shake It! When Wario hits one, it turns the Uncertain Blocks of its respective color into solid blocks. There are three colors of switches and blocks: red, blue, and yellow. These blocks are always located near Uncertain Blocks, and sometimes more than one of the same color appear. In the Japanese version of the game, Certainty Switches have the words ON and OFF imprinted on them, while in the other versions, there are no words inscribed on them, instead opting for a circle of their respective color in their center.
